You are testing the null hypothesis p = 0.4 and will reject this hypothesis if z is less than -1.97. (Give your answers correct to four decimal places.) (a) If the null hypothesis is true and you observe z equal to -2.33, which of the following will you do? correctly fail to reject Ho correctly reject Ho commit a type I error commit a type II error (b) What is the significance level for this test? (c) What is the p-value for z = -2.33?
